OTTAWA -- LeRoy Waterworth, 88, of Ottawa, died Thursday, Aug. 2, at Ottawa Pavilion. Funeral services will be at 11 a.m. Saturday at Ottawa Funeral Home with the Rev. Doug Williams officiating. Burial will be in Ottawa Avenue Cemetery with military rites. Visitation will be from 4 to 7 p.m. Friday. Mr. Waterworth was born April 26, 1919, in Ottawa, to Charles and Emma (Burkhart) Waterworth. He married Maxine Becker on April 26, 1949, in Ottawa. She died April 15, 2005. He served in the Army during World War II in the European Theater and was a retired painter for Commonwealth Edison. He was a member of Painters International Union Local 465 and 467, Da-De-Co Golf Course, Veterans of Foreign Wars and American Legion. He is survived by a daughter, Gail Larson of Ottawa; a granddaughter, Kerri Blythe of Salem; one great-grandchild; one sister, Hazel Foley of Boston, Mass.; and three brothers, Frank (Mary) and Joseph, both of Kansas, and Robert of Streator. He was preceded in death by a sister, Almeda; and four brothers, Charles, Alfred "Tex," Bill and Elmer. Pallbearers will be Bill, Tom and Tim Blythe, Rob Snook, Craig Godwin and Ivan Gaines. Memorials may be directed to the family.
